$0.02/$0.05 No-Limit Hold'em (9 handed)
Known players:
[tg]BU$1.94:///////;SB$2.70:///////;BB$2.87:///////;UTG1$5.45:///////;UTG2$3.23:///////;MP1 (Hero)$7.13:///////;MP2$5.00:///////;MP3$4.45:///////;CO$4.07:///////;[/tg]
Preflop: Hero is MP1 with K:c, K:d.
UTG1 folds, UTG2 raises to $0.10, Hero raises to $0.35, 6 folds, UTG2 calls $0.25.
Flop: ($0.77) 5:s, 2:s, 3:h (2 players)
UTG2 checks, Hero bets $0.50, UTG2 calls $0.50.
Turn: ($1.77) J:d (2 players)
UTG2 checks, Hero bets $1.05, UTG2 calls $1.05.
River: ($3.87) A:s (2 players)
UTG2 bets $1.33, Hero folds, UTG2 gets uncalled bet back.
Final Pot: $3.87.
Villain is unknown but seems weakish. I think preflop and flop is fine. Villain has probably some SC, suited broadway, AK, JJ+. I believe flop won't hit anything in his range, except (A4s and sets against odds) with which he would raise or atleast donk the flop (except As4s). T is a blank so i cbet for value, is a shove correct here? I fold the river because i'm almost 100 percent of the times beat except maybe QQ or a jack he would bluff with.
